Fujifilm X-A7 vs Leica M11 Monochrome Physical Comparison

When you are going to lug around your camera regularly, you need to consider its weight and volume. The Fujifilm X-A7 enjoys outer dimensions of 119mm x 68mm x 41mm (4.7" x 2.7" x 1.6") with a weight of 320 grams (0.71 lbs) while the Leica M11 Monochrome has sizing of 139mm x 80mm x 39mm (5.5" x 3.1" x 1.5") with a weight of 640 grams (1.41 lbs).

Fujifilm X-A7 vs Leica M11 Monochrome Sensor Comparison

Usually, it can be tough to envision the difference in sensor measurements simply by seeing a spec sheet. The visual underneath will help give you a stronger sense of the sensor dimensions in the Fujifilm X-A7 and M11 Monochrome.

As you can see, both the cameras feature different megapixels and different sensor measurements. The Fujifilm X-A7 because of its smaller sensor will make getting shallower DOF tougher and the Leica M11 Monochrome will produce greater detail having its extra 36MP. Higher resolution will also allow you to crop pictures way more aggressively. The older Fujifilm X-A7 will be disadvantaged when it comes to sensor tech.
